  5. Good for you. I think the ability to have NCL book flights, hotels, and transfers is very appealing to infrequent travellers who lack the experience to research and book for them selves. There are times when using cruise line transfers and hotels are worthwhile. Take for example, cruising out of Galveston where the airport is 70 miles from the port. The transfers can be quite a bargain there. Orlando is another example. Fort Lauderdale, Miami not so much. I'm fortunate in that for 15 years I travelled extensively for my job.   6. You can almost always do better booking your own room. Be aware that the prices quoted for precruise hotels are per person, not per room. And, you might also get a better room at the same hotel. The hotel isn't selling their most desireable rooms to the cruise lines.
